Output ddba8568b0d43ca636ac481c17bb1e1ba49207dee9f03329a5c87b78e53b6e66:0

value
2669700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59173cf22d46b1030c86eb85ae5ebb7859067a24 OP_EQUALVERIFY OP_CHECKSIG
address
1984ygaPe67yUQwQ6dpCL6uzhmx7b7DLeE
transaction
ddba8568b0d43ca636ac481c17bb1e1ba49207dee9f03329a5c87b78e53b6e66
spent
true